How Common Is The Last Name Pyatak?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 302,077th most frequently used family name at a global level, held by around 1 in 5,797,570 people. The last name Pyatak is mostly found in Europe, where 73 percent of Pyatak live; 73 percent live in Eastern Europe and 60 percent live in East Slavic Europe. It is also the 2,786,762nd most widely held given name on earth. It is borne by 16 people.
This surname is most commonly held in Russia, where it is held by 1,049 people, or 1 in 137,391. In Russia Pyatak is most prevalent in: Krasnodar Krai, where 23 percent reside, Kabardino-Balkar Republic, where 14 percent reside and Moscow Oblast, where 8 percent reside. Excluding Russia it exists in 8 countries. It is also found in Kazakhstan, where 6 percent reside and The United States, where 5 percent reside.
